I am studying about What and who I am in Christ. I have been studying the verse in Romans 3:22. It talks about being the righteosness of God. What does being the righteousness of God mean to you? |
Bible Answer: Greetings. Rom 3:22 This righteousness from God comes through faith in Jesus Christ to all who believe. Rom 4:3 What does the Scripture say? "Abraham believed God, and it was credited to him as righteousness." Rom 4:4 Now when a man works, his wages are not credited to him as a gift, but as an obligation. 5 However, to the man who does not work but trusts God who justifies the wicked, his faith is credited as righteousness. 6 David says the same thing when he speaks of the blessedness of the man to whom God credits righteousness apart from works: 7 "Blessed are they whose transgressions are forgiven, whose sins are covered. 8 Blessed is the man whose sin the Lord will never count against him." To me righteousness of God means that I believe in what His word says I am. I am a child of God. I was made righteous because of what Christ did on the cross. I am justified thru faith (Rom 5:1) not by my own works but by the obedience of our Lord Jesus Christ. I am dead to sin. Sin no longer has control over me. I am now slave to righteousness.
